What is InVideo AI Storyboard to Video?

InVideo AI Storyboard to Video is an AI-powered video generation tool that converts textual storyboard descriptions into fully rendered videos. Unlike traditional video editing software that requires manual dragging, trimming, and layering, this tool interprets your narrative and automatically selects appropriate stock footage, animations, text overlays, and background music. The AI understands context and can generate scenes that align with your intended tone—whether it’s a cheerful animated explainer for kindergarteners or a formal lecture for college students.

Core Technology and AI Engine

The backbone of InVideo AI is a large language model combined with a generative video synthesis engine. When you input a storyboard description (e.g., “A teacher explains photosynthesis with animated leaves and sunlight”), the AI breaks down the text into visual elements, searches its extensive media library, assembles a sequence, and adds intelligent voiceovers. The output is a coherent video that can be further customized. This technology eliminates the steep learning curve associated with traditional video production, making it accessible to educators and learners of all skill levels.

How to Use InVideo AI for Educational Content Creation

Using InVideo AI Storyboard to Video is straightforward, even for complete beginners. The workflow typically involves four steps: describe, generate, refine, and publish.

Step 1: Describe Your Storyboard

Start by writing a simple description of your video. For an educational video, you might include the topic, key concepts, intended audience, and preferred style (e.g., cartoon, whiteboard animation, or live-action). For example: “Create a 2-minute explainer video for 5th graders about the water cycle. Use bright colors, simple diagrams, and a friendly narrator. Include stages: evaporation, condensation, precipitation, and collection.”

Step 2: AI Generation

Click the generate button. The AI will process your text and produce a draft video within seconds. During this stage, the tool automatically selects appropriate scenes, adds transitions, and generates a voiceover. Users can preview the video and decide if it meets their expectations.

Step 3: Refine with Editing Tools

InVideo AI offers an intuitive editor that lets you modify any element. You can swap out a stock clip for your own footage, adjust the timing of scenes, edit the voiceover script, or change background music. The AI also suggests alternative visuals if you want a different aesthetic. For personalized learning, you can create multiple versions of the same video with varying difficulty levels by tweaking the textual description.

Step 4: Export and Share

Once satisfied, export the video in MP4, GIF, or other common formats. You can also generate a shareable link. Integration with educational platforms means one-click publishing to your class page.
